Set the Scene with Decor
Use Bright, Tropical Colours
Use bold, bright colours like turquoise, coral, and yellow to create a festive atmosphere. Decorate with tropical flowers, palm leaves, bamboo furniture, and tiki torches.
Add Themed Decorations
Include elements like surfboards, tiki statues, Hawaiian leis, and beach balls. Hang string lights or lanterns to add a soft, tropical glow to the venue.

Tropical Cuisine
Serve dishes like jerk chicken, seafood platters, fruit skewers, and coconut rice. Incorporate fresh fruits like pineapple, mango, and papaya into your menu.

H3: Include Tropical-Themed Games
Plan games like limbo, a hula hoop contest, or even a mini treasure hunt. These activities will keep guests entertained and add to the tropical vibe.
Create a Tropical Playlist
Curate a playlist filled with upbeat, island-inspired tunes. Think reggae, calypso, or classic beach party hits. A great soundtrack is essential to set the mood and keep the party lively.
Send Themed Invitations
Send out invitations that reflect the tropical theme, such as palm leaf designs or beach imagery. Make sure to include dress code suggestions like “Hawaiian shirts” or “tropical chic.”
Capture the Memories
Set up a tropical-themed photo booth with fun props like leis, hats, sunglasses, and surfboards. This not only adds to the decor but also encourages guests to take pictures and share them, making your party memorable.
